About The Position

Marvin Engineering Company (MEC), a long-standing defense contractor supporting all branches of the U.S. Department of Defense and allied nations, is seeking an experienced Program Manager. For more than 60 years, MEC has partnered with major prime contractors including Lockheed Martin, Raytheon, Boeing, SAAB, and KAI on a wide range of aerospace and defense platforms.
